Police: Back to School Wednesday in Geneva — Let's Be Careful Out There

Geneva officers will have a visible presence in the school zones to watch for violations.

The Geneva Police Department would like to remind you — yes, you personally — that Geneva schools will be back in session beginning tomorrow.

And to give you fair warning, there will be officers on hand.

"Please drive safely and obey school zone speed limits," the Police Department said Tuesday in a Nixle email blast.

Geneva Officers will have a visible presence in the school zones to watch for those violations that contribute to accidents. Violations include texting while driving, talking on a cell phone in a school zone and speeding.

"Please assist us in assuring that the school year starts off safely for everyone. We greatly appreciate your cooperation," officers said.
